It’s the time of year where people express thanks. A thank you to life, family, friends, achievements, events, or what ever it may be. The things I happen to be most thankful for aren’t even tangible; such as love, growth and wisdom. These three things encompass my biggest lessons and blessings this past year. They helped shape me into the person I am today and have given me the means to further my experiences and opportunities in regards to life, and my career.
Over the past year, self growth became a necessity for me because I became aware of the real power that comes with it. Being able to reflect and analyze the actions of everyone around me, and even myself, gave me a different perspective on life and how to treat certain situations. Learning myself and growing from that was one of the best lessons and blessings I didn’t know I needed.
With self growth came wisdom. I grew in every aspect of my life; emotionally, financially, physically, mentally, etc. The experiences I went through, because of my growth, allowed me to gain new knowledge — knowledge that I have been able to turn into experiences and as a result, gave me a sense of wisdom that i have been able to spread to my close friends and those younger than me. They say that knowledge is power, so I’m thankful for the true strength that came with it.
With all the growing, came the realization that I need to open myself up to the idea of actually loving people, and not necessarily in a romantic way. I learned to be at peace with myself so that I can openly care for others with little fear of being hurt by them. After I opened myself up, I seen so many others do the same and that mutual love for friends and family is something new but something that means a lot. My friends and I are growing together, my family and I are growing together, and the love of growing with someone is a different type of bond. This love is genuine and deep, and I am very appreciative for it because it has literally helped me through the worst and helped get me to my best.
Thank you to everyone and everything that has contributed to my growth. I see the true power in it and I finally see my potential. I’m using this space to acknowledge that of which I am grateful and thankful for. Take time to give thanks, find what you’re thankful for, and enjoy your holidays.
